Abstract

Social Care Wales is seeking to appoint a suitably skilled strategic partner to provide support, development and consultancy service for our existing Microsoft Dynamics 365 CRM, Marketing and the SCWOnline capabilities as a priority. We require assurances on bidders ability to work collaboratively with our internal and potential external stakeholders, as such we have identified the following requirements that will be assessed as part of the tender process. Provide market research to identify what solutions exist that could support the Digital Strategy and identifying integration. Supporting alignment between business, technology, and support requirements Standard delivery and release cycles for testing and release (UAT, DEV, Live etc.) Ensure the right resources are aligned at the right SFIA grades for each tasking. Ensure alignment across all workstreams. Maintaining interoperability across all Digital Services Support the development of future requirements. Alignment to SCW’s Governance and Accountability Maintain system availability and resilience, with a priority for maintain Business Continuity across all services Provision of a multidisciplinary teams for SCWonline with all the skills needed - user  research, design, software eng, delivery etc. Supporting the transfer of knowledge and skills to the SCW Digital Team and wider teams Supporting resource development through recognised Graduate Training or work based training schemes.
